John Fernandez is SVP at Datasite, with a track record as GTM leader at Glia, ContentWise, and Diligent, having scaled teams through IPOs, acquisitions, and $1.4B in equity events. At Glia, John pioneered revenue marketing’s impact, driving 71% of pipeline and 60% of new business revenue from marketing. Connect with him for real-world GTM lessons, scaling playbooks, and unique frameworks for aligning marketing with revenue.

Discussed in this Episode:

  • How to architect a B2B marketing org that is truly accountable for pipeline and revenue, not just “influence”
  • Aligning product, content, and campaign teams to ONE goal: pipeline creation (culture, incentives, and operations)
  • The “Value Chain” framework for mapping marketing’s full-stack impact across the GTM engine
  • John’s “4 Whats” Framework for operationalizing measurement: what's working, what's not, what's new, what's next
  • What’s broken about attribution today and why multi-touch measurement is often a red herring
  • The shift from SEO to GEO: How generative AI is re-writing digital discoverability and B2B content strategy
  • AI in marketing without losing authenticity: human-in-the-loop, voice, and trust factors you need to watch
  • Why more Martech isn’t the answer (and the tech stack crisis facing GTM teams)
  • Deep problem understanding as a GTM superpower (what chess can teach SaaS leaders about winning)
  • Key moves for founders and GTM leaders facing today’s attention and signal problem
